## Releases

The Fernbrook reminder job runs nightly at 02:00 and queues appointment reminders for the following two days. Support should note: patients who opted out are filtered before queueing, so a missing reminder is usually an opt-out, not a failure. Release builds are cut every other Tuesday and deployed by the platform team. Each release bundle is cryptographically signed before it reaches the scheduler, and verification uses the key below.

signing key of bajop-hahag = bky13_yLSJStjSXhzxg

Ticket: Bike cage + parking gates acting up again. The cage reader at the Marwick Lane entrance takes three or four taps before it unlocks, and the lower parking gate at Hollybrand House isn't closing behind cars, so it just sits open half the morning. Could someone from Fenwright Facilities take a look this week? For testing the readers, use the spare staff pass below.

door code, tajof-kageg: bdg-QVDCE-3

## Configuration

The Fieldloom CSV import wizard reads its settings from `.env` at the repo root. `IMPORT_MAX_ROWS` caps batch size (default 50000), `IMPORT_DELIMITER_GUESS` toggles sniffing, and `IMPORT_TMP_DIR` must be writable by the worker user. Staging and production differ only in the queue hostname. The wizard signs upload manifests, and the signing key goes directly below this sentence in the env file.

env line for kageg-yagap: COURIER_KEY5=1efb9

## User Module Split — Plugin Compatibility

The user module is moving out of the Ledgewick monolith into a standalone service. Plugin hooks on `user.created` and `user.updated` still fire, but now arrive over the event bus with a short delay. Update handlers to tolerate eventual consistency. Legacy in-process hooks are removed next release.

The new user service ships with these defaults.

service settings:
[pelius]
port = 7000
region = north-2
host = pelius.tolvaqhq.internal
team = casax
timeout_ms = 2000
retries = 1